Skip to content

Commit 2c20426

Browse files
feat: upgrade to new aegir
1 parent c1070e0 commit 2c20426

File tree

3 files changed

+19
-25
lines changed

3 files changed

+19
-25
lines changed

.travis.yml

+1-10
Original file line numberDiff line numberDiff line change
@@ -11,23 +11,14 @@ matrix:
1111
- node_js: stable
1212
env: CXX=g++-4.8
1313

14-
# Make sure we have new NPM.
15-
before_install:
16-
- npm install -g npm@4
17-
1814
script:
1915
- npm run lint
20-
- npm test
21-
- npm run coverage
22-
- make test
16+
- npm run test
2317

2418
before_script:
2519
- export DISPLAY=:99.0
2620
- sh -e /etc/init.d/xvfb start
2721

28-
after_success:
29-
- npm run coverage-publish
30-
3122
addons:
3223
firefox: 'latest'
3324
apt:

circle.yml

+4
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,10 @@ machine:
22
node:
33
version: stable
44

5+
post:
6+
test:
7+
- npm run coverage -- --upload
8+
59
dependencies:
610
pre:
711
- google-chrome --version

package.json

+14-15
Original file line numberDiff line numberDiff line change
@@ -7,16 +7,15 @@
77
"fs": false
88
},
99
"scripts": {
10-
"test": "aegir-test",
11-
"test:node": "aegir-test node",
12-
"test:browser": "aegir-test browser",
13-
"build": "aegir-build",
14-
"lint": "aegir-lint",
15-
"release": "aegir-release",
16-
"release-minor": "aegir-release --minor",
17-
"release-major": "aegir-release --major",
18-
"coverage": "aegir-coverage",
19-
"coverage-publish": "aegir-coverage publish"
10+
"test": "aegir test",
11+
"test:node": "aegir test -t node",
12+
"test:browser": "aegir test -t browser -t webworker",
13+
"build": "aegir build",
14+
"lint": "aegir lint",
15+
"release": "aegir release",
16+
"release-minor": "aegir release --type minor",
17+
"release-major": "aegir release --type major",
18+
"coverage": "aegir coverage --ignore src/unixfs.proto.js"
2019
},
2120
"repository": {
2221
"type": "git",
@@ -36,11 +35,11 @@
3635
},
3736
"homepage": "https://github.com/ipfs/js-ipfs-unixfs#readme",
3837
"devDependencies": {
39-
"aegir": "^11.0.2",
40-
"chai": "^4.0.2",
41-
"dirty-chai": "^2.0.0",
38+
"aegir": "^12.0.4",
39+
"chai": "^4.1.2",
40+
"dirty-chai": "^2.0.1",
4241
"pre-commit": "^1.2.2",
43-
"safe-buffer": "^5.1.0"
42+
"safe-buffer": "^5.1.1"
4443
},
4544
"dependencies": {
4645
"protocol-buffers": "^3.2.1"
@@ -57,4 +56,4 @@
5756
"Pedro Teixeira <[email protected]>",
5857
"Richard Littauer <[email protected]>"
5958
]
60-
}
59+
}

0 commit comments

Comments
 (0)